Back-To-School Seminars ‘09 What's the Center for Social Science Computation and Research? Created in 1972 as an alternative to the Academic Computer Center. Discipline Specific Consulting Ten Member Departments: Anthropology, Communications, Economics, Geography, Jackson School, Education Political Science, Psychology, Sociology, Social Work.

Back-To-School Seminars ‘09 Social Science Services and Facilities Services Consulting Online Data Archive Newsletter Documentation Oriented Toward Social Science Readers Free Non-credit Courses Summer Seminar Series Credit Course Support
